ASTM D5240-92(1997) - 1.1.1997
 
1. Scope

1.1 This test method covers test procedures for evaluating the soundness of riprap by the effects of a sodium or magnesium sulfate solution on slabs of rock.

1.2 The values stated in either SI or inch-pound units are to be regarded as the standard.
